Course Description

EET1021C, published at Daytona State as "Advanced Electrical Circuits and Lab," is an introduction to alternating voltage and current, with emphasis on resistance, capacitance, and inductance as the basic AC circuit components. It is the second half of the introductory circuits sequence, following the DC course.

Within the SCNS taxonomy, EET is the Electronic Engineering Technology prefix and the C suffix marks an integrated lecture-and-laboratory course — the lab is not separable from the lecture. Daytona State publishes this at 3 credits, prerequisite EET1011C, fall and spring, with an $11 lab fee. Its published prerequisite EET1011C carries 75 contact hours at the same credit value, which is the figure used here.

This is the course where electronics stops being arithmetic. DC circuits can be worked with Ohm's law and real numbers; AC circuits require complex numbers, phasors, and the idea that a component's opposition to current depends on frequency. Students who found DC comfortable frequently find this course a genuine step up, and the reason is mathematical rather than electrical.

How Florida course levels affect transfer

The first digit of an SCNS number denotes the year of offering, not transferability. Courses at the 1000 and 2000 levels transfer transparently between Florida public institutions, and 3000 to 4000 is unproblematic since both are upper division. The boundary that actually matters is 2000 to 3000, where lower-division credit generally cannot satisfy an upper-division requirement.

EET1021C is 3 credits and approximately 75 contact hours — a high ratio, and correctly so for an integrated lecture-plus-laboratory course; the figure matches the published EET1011C that is its direct prerequisite. Expect a substantial weekly lab in addition to lecture, with formal reports. Plan on real outside-class time: this is a course where working problems is the only method that works, and reading the chapter is not studying.
